2

通常の AdMob 広告に自社広告を含めようとしています。しかし、キャンペーンを設定すると、すぐに通常の広告が圧倒されます。それらを復元できる唯一の方法は、キャンペーンを完全に削除することです。さまざまなメディエーション設定を試しましたが、役に立ちませんでした。キャンペーンは 5% の割合で表示されるのが理想ですが、現時点では 100% の割合で表示されています。正しい設定は何ですか?

4

1 に答える 1

3
  1. 新しいパブリッシャー ID を作成します。
  2. トラフィックを完全に割り当てるハウス広告キャンペーンを作成します - 新しく作成したサイト運営者 ID にキャンペーンを割り当てます。
  3. メディエーション プレースメントで、通常のパブリッシャー ID を使用して「AdMob ネットワーク」を構成します。
  4. メディエーション プレースメントで、この新しく作成されたパブリッシャー ID を使用して「AdMob ハウス広告」を構成し、毎回ハウス広告を配信するように構成します。
  5. パーセンテージでメディエーション プレースメントを割り当てます。AdMob ネットワークに 95%、AdMob 自社広告に 5% を割り当てます。

アップデート:

AdMob では割合による割り当てはご利用いただけなくなりました。正確なパーセンテージが重要でない場合は、メディエーション フローで他のネットワークの背後に広告を配置することもできます。他の構成済みネットワークから広告を取得できなかった場合はいつでもハウス広告が表示されます。

本当にパーセンテージを達成したい場合は、AdMob カスタム イベントを作成してランダムに数値を生成し、ハウス広告をリクエストするか、すぐに失敗してそのネットワークに移動するかを決定できます。ここにその例があります。その例に従って、手順は次のように変更されます。

  1. 同上
  2. 同上
  3. サンプル クラスをアプリケーションに配置し、必要に応じてパッケージを調整します
  4. メディエーション プレースメントで、次の設定で [カスタム イベントを追加] を選択します。

レーベル: Percentage House Ad

クラス名: com.google.example.ads.customevents.impl.PercentageHousAds (完全修飾クラス名に置き換えてください)

パラメータ: {"publisherId": "YOUR_HOUSE_ADS_PUBLISHER_ID", "パーセンテージ": 5}

5. カスタム イベントの eCPM がすべてのネットワークの中で最も高くなるようにして、カスタム イベントが常に最初にリクエストされるようにします。

于 2012-08-23T16:59:09.453 に答える